Output 626c669660b7dc647ab7bf7695cf3f8b8263bb11fad8622dd58d987cebf86681:1

value
14361020
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e7bdbcd8cb80c9d71a25922d5f493ef464ebfbcb OP_EQUAL
address
3NpMK4YXx4QPTUxHGEuNHhExXGZ8ksq4UR
transaction
626c669660b7dc647ab7bf7695cf3f8b8263bb11fad8622dd58d987cebf86681
confirmations
377652
spent
true